mysql日志时间不是当前时间

mysql日志时间不是当前时间

 

 

 mysql慢查询使用的是UTC时间,也就是世界统一时间,而我们在东八区,也就是相差八个小时
我设置了mysql的慢查询日志,当我进行跟踪我的SQL为何慢的时候,发现查询时间不是当前时间,
 
所以我进行了查询
 
show variables like 'log_timestamps';
查询结果为
UTC
原来时区不对,我们时区应该是东八区,从新设置一下
SET GLOBAL log_timestamps = SYSTEM;
 
再次查询就好了
posted @ 2022-12-10 10:13  doublebinary  阅读(132)  评论(0编辑  收藏  举报